如何解决指定 padx 或 pady 的位置?
是否可以指定在 Python Tkinter 中应用填充的位置 - 就像在 CSS 中一样,有 margin-[top|right|bottom|left]
?
有 pady
但它在顶部和底部插入了空格。 padx
相同, 左右。
解决方法
如果您使用的是 ttk
小部件,您还可以选择在大多数小部件的构造函数中设置 padding
,它与 ipadx
和 {{1} 同义}} 选项。
它接受以下模式:
ipady
对于 ttk.Button(padding=(5,10,5,10)) # (left,right,top,bottom)
ttk.Button(padding=((5,10),(5,10))) # ((left,right),(top,bottom))
ttk.Button(padding=(5,10)) # (left/right,top/bottom)
ttk.Button(padding=5) # left/right/top/bottom
和 padx
,可以接受以下模式:
pady
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。